Paralegal Programs and Certification

Northdale Florida male paralegal taking notes on phone with client

Paralegals are actually the same as legal assistants, with paralegals possibly having more professional sounding job titles. As a result, for either position the educational requirements and job prospects will be the same. The quickest means to begin your career as a legal assistant in Northdale FL is by earning a certificate, which can take as little as 6 months to complete. Most entry level positions do require an Associate's Degree, which provide a more expansive education and may be obtained at numerous community colleges in 2 years. And if you are interested in an even more extensive education, 4 year Bachelor's Degrees are offered as well. After you have earned either a certificate or degree, you may want to continue and receive a certification. Although it is not a legal requirement in Florida to practice as a paralegal, certification can not only help improve your employment opportunities, but help substantiate you as a professional also. Some of the highly regarded certifying agencies in the field are:

  • National Federation of Paralegal Associations
  • American Alliance of Paralegals
  • National Association of Legal Assistants
  • National Association for Legal Professionals

By graduating with a paralegal degree or certificate from an accredited program (we will address the advantages of accreditation later) and earning a certification, you will have taken two crucial first steps that will help guarantee your success as either a paralegal or a legal assistant.

Online Legal Assistant and Paralegal Programs

Northdale Florida female enrolled in paralegal classes onlineLegal assistant and paralegal online schools have become more popular and may be an excellent option for individuals living in Northdale FL looking for convenient access to classes as well as flexible scheduling. Online programs can be particularly appealing to students who continue to work while obtaining a degree. As an additional advantage, online programs can sometimes be less costly than more traditional options. Even ancillary expenditures for such things as commuting or study materials may be minimized or eliminated. One caveat, not all internet programs are accredited, which we will discuss in greater detail later. But at the very least accreditation helps ensure that the education you receive is of the highest quality. So check to make sure that the school and program you are considering are accredited by a highly regarded agency, for instance the American Bar Association. But if you are disciplined enough to attend classes in a less supervised and conventional setting, then earning your certificate or degree online may be the ideal option for you.

Is the Paralegal School Accredited? The paralegal program and school that you choose need to be accredited by a reputable accrediting agency such as the American Bar Association. If it is an online school, it can also receive acc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which targets distance or online learning. Accreditation will not only help guarantee that the training you will obtain will be of the highest quality, but it will establish with potential employers that you are a qualified professional as well. Many Northdale FL law firms will only hire entry level legal assistants that are graduates of an accredited program. Finally, financial aid and student loans are often available only for accredited programs.

What's the Reputation of the Program? Find out what the rankings and reputations are for the paralegal programs you are considering. This is of special importance if you are new to the field with no previous work history, since employers will need to make a decision based on the quality of your training exclusively. Verifying that the school you select is accredited is an excellent first step. Checking school rating services can help verify school quality of education and rankings as well. You can also contact a few Northdale FL law offices that you may have an interest in working for after graduating and ask what schools they recommend. Keep in mind that even when a school is not among the most highly ranked, its paralegal program may still have an outstanding reputation.

Does the School Sponsor Internships? Internship programs provide students an opportunity to experience working in a law practice or other legal establishment while attending school. They can also present a means for students to start developing contacts within the Northdale FL legal field. Find out if the paralegal programs you are reviewing offer internship programs, especially in areas of the law that you are most interested in pursuing after graduation.

Is Job Placement Assistance available? You will probably wish to secure employment quickly after graduating, but getting that first job in a new field can be challenging without help. Ask if the paralegal schools you are considering have job placement programs and what their placement rates are. High and rapid placement rates are an excellent sign that the schools have sizable networks and good relationships with Florida legal services employers. It also corroborates that their students are well regarded and in demand.

Where is the School's Location? Because laws differ among states, it might be beneficial to select a legal assistant school located in Florida or the state where you wish to practice after graduation. In addition, it will be necessary to develop relationships in the area legal community, perhaps through an internship program. This is all the more justification to receive your education in the community where you choose to work. Also, if you attend classes at a community college, many charge an increased tuition for students that reside outside of their districts. So you might wish to first look at those schools that are within the Northdale FL region.

How Much is the Entire Cost? Paralegal programs can vary in price depending on the credential obtained and the amount of training furnished. However, tuition will not be the only cost for your training. Remember to add the cost of supplies, books and commuting to classes to your budget also. Financial aid may be accessible to help reduce part of the expense, so be sure to check with the school's financial aid office to see what is available in Northdale FL. Naturally if you opt to attend an online program, a portion these additional costs, such as for commuting, may be decreased or eliminated.

Do the Class Times Match your Schedule? Many legal students continue working while obtaining their training and need flexibility in class scheduling. If you can just attend weekend or evening classes near Northdale FL, make certain classes are offered at those times. Also, if you can only attend on a part time basis, make sure that the program you select provides that option. Last, ask what the procedure is for making-up missed classes as a result of work, illness or family emergencies.
